Abstract
As the incidence of infants with bronchopulmonary dyspasia (BPD) has continued to rise, so has their rate of survival. Their medical management is often complex and requires the use of numerous therapies such as steroids, bronchodilators, diuretics and modalities to deliver supplemental oxygen and positive pressure. It also requires multi-disciplinary care to ensure adequate growth and to optimize neurodevelopmental outcomes. This review aims to discuss the most widely used therapies in the treatment of patients with established BPD. The focus will be on ongoing outpatient (post-neonatal intensive care) management of children with BPD. Since many of the mentioned therapies lack solid evidence to support their use, more high quality research, such as randomized controlled trials, is needed to assess their effectiveness using defined outcomes.

Abstract
Abstract
Background
Tracheostomy procedures are used to establish a surgical airway in patients when non-invasive methods fail to offer adequate support. In pediatric patients, this procedure is relatively rare, and data on patients is scarce, limiting the ability of physicians to contextualize patient outcomes and identify those most at risk. This can be crucial, as research has shown that early tracheostomy in pediatric patients may improve clinical outcomes. The objective of this study is to characterize the comorbidities of pediatric patients undergoing open and percutaneous tracheostomies and examine their association with in-hospital mortality, as well as to compare patient demographics and comorbidity frequency between the two approaches. The 2016 Kids’ Inpatient Database was used to identify patients younger than 21 with ICD-CM-10 codes for open or percutaneous tracheostomies to determine demographic characteristics and identify the most frequent comorbidities in these patient cohorts.
Results
A weighted total of 5229 cases were analyzed. Congenital cardiopulmonary defects, newborn respiratory diseases, and traumatic lung or brain injury were the most common comorbidities for tracheostomy patients. In open tracheostomies, there was an increased likelihood of in-hospital mortality in patients aged less than one (OR = 2.2; 95% CI, 1.6–3.0) and in patients with atrial septal defects (OR = 1.9; 95% CI, 1.5–2.5), patent ductus arteriosus (OR = 2.5, 95% CI, 2.0–3.3), bronchopulmonary dysplasia (OR = 2.1; 95% CI, 1.6–2.8), and acute kidney injury (OR = 5.6, 95% CI, 4.3–7.2). Trauma-related comorbidities were more common in patients who underwent percutaneous procedures and were not associated with an increased likelihood of mortality. Patient age < 1 was associated with an increased risk of in-hospital mortality in both the open (OR = 2.2; 95% CI, 1.6–3.0) and percutaneous (OR = 2.3, 95% CI (1.3–3.9) approaches.
Conclusion
There are many indications for pediatric tracheostomy, and patients often present with complicated disease profiles and complicated courses of care. Broadly, we found that congenital cardiopulmonary defects were associated with a higher likelihood of in-hospital patient mortality, especially in younger patients undergoing an open-approach procedure. Patients undergoing a percutaneous-approach procedure were more likely to have trauma-related comorbidities such as pneumothorax or brain hemorrhage that were not associated with in-hospital mortality.

Abstract
Choanal atresia is the most common congenital anatomical abnormality of the nasal cavities, manifested with a clinical picture of neonatal respiratory distress. The treatment requires interdisciplinary management based mainly on tertiary referral centre experiences. However, there is a lack of high-quality evidence in the available literature. Recommendations were prepared based on a systematic review of the supporting literature: on a website survey addressed to the participating authors consisting of 28 questions and on five live meetings. The initial response to the recommendations was determined at their presentation at the sectional meeting of the section for otorhinolaryngology of the Slovenian Medical Association. Then, reactions from the professional public were accepted until the recommendations were presented at the Expert Council for Otorhinolaryngology of the Slovenian Medical Association. A systematic literature review identified eight systematic reviews or meta-analyses and four randomized controlled clinical trials. Thirty-four recommendations for diagnosis, treatment and postoperative management were consolidated. The paper presents the proposal and first Slovenian recommendations for treating patients with choanal atresia. They are based on foreign medical institutions' published literature and our clinical experience. They represent the basic requirements of diagnostics and may represent an essential guide in treatment.

Abstract
In recent years, with increased survival of infants with severe bronchopulmonary dysplasia (BPD), long term ventilation due to severe BPD has increased and become the most common indication for tracheostomy in infants less than one year of age. Evidence shows that tracheostomy in severe BPD may improve short- and long-term respiratory and neurodevelopmental outcomes. However, there is significant variation among centers in the indication, timing, intensive care management, and follow-up care after hospital discharge of infants with severe BPD who received tracheostomy for chronic ventilation. The timing of liberation from the ventilator, odds of decannulation, rate of rehospitalization, growth, and neurodevelopment are all clinically important outcomes that can guide both clinicians and parents to make a well-informed decision when choosing tracheostomy and long-term assisted ventilation for infants with severe BPD. This review summarizes the current literature regarding the indications and timing of tracheostomy placement in infants with severe BPD, highlights center variability in both intensive care and outpatient follow-up settings, and describes outcomes of infants with severe BPD who received tracheostomy.

Abstract
For the newborns needing respiratory support at 36 weeks postmenstrual age, regardless of the type of ventilation used, it is critical to take into account the mechanics properties of both airways and lungs affected by severe bronchopulmonary dysplasia (sBPD). Ventilator strategies, settings, and weaning must change dramatically after sBPD is established, but to date there is almost no high-quality evidence base supporting a specific approach to guide the optimal ventilator management and weaning in patients with sBPD. Weaning from invasive mechanical ventilation, management of the immediately postextubation period, and weaning from noninvasive ventilation in patients with sBPD are the topics covered in this chapter.

Polyhydramnios is associated with postnatal dysphagia determining short-term prognosis of the newborn with 22q11.2 deletion syndrome - A case series analysis. Taiwan J Obstet Gynecol 2021; 59:744-747. [PMID: 32917329 DOI: 10.1016/j.tjog.2020.07.021] [Citation(s) in RCA: 2] [Impact Index Per Article: 0.7]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Accepted: 04/01/2020] [Indexed: 11/23/2022] Open
Abstract
OBJECTIVE We experienced a case of 22q11.2 deletion syndrome (22qDS), with severe polyhydramnios, and dysphagia, which prompted us to review prognosis in neonates with 22qDS, with a focus on dysphagia. CASE REPORT A patient was referred to our hospital at 35 gestational weeks because of polyhydramnios. After amniotic fluid reduction, labor was induced at 38 weeks. The neonate had serious dysphagia, and 22qDS was diagnosed postnatally by fluorescent in situ hybridization analysis. This prompted a retrospective analysis of 9 cases with 22qDS experienced in our facility. Three out of these nine cases showed polyhydramnios, and had severe dysphagia postnatally. In total, 4 cases had dysphagia, while mortality was observed in 2 of these 4 cases. Additionally, 5 cases without dysphagia had normal development and no major complications. CONCLUSION Polyhydramnios associated with postnatal dysphagia might be a risk factor related to short-term prognostic outcomes in newborns with 22qDS.

Salley JR, Kou YF, Shah GB, Johnson RF. Comparing Long-Term Outcomes in Tracheostomy Placed in the First Year of Life. Laryngoscope 2021; 131:2115-2120. Abstract
OBJECTIVES//HYPOTHESIS To characterize long-term outcomes in pediatric patients requiring tracheotomy in the first year of life. STUDY DESIGN Retrospective case series. METHODS A retrospective longitudinal registry of tracheostomy patients was queried for patients who underwent tracheotomy from birth to 11 months. Primary outcomes were decannulation and survival. Secondary outcomes included neurocognitive quality of life assessed with the PedsQL Family Impact Module (scored from worst to best, 0 to 100 points). RESULTS The study included 337 children. Thirty (8.90%) were neonates and 307 (91.10%) were infants. The population was 56.08% male (n = 189), and the racial and ethnicity composition were equally distributed (29.97% White, 31.45% Black, and 31.16% Hispanic). Significant differences between neonates and postneonates included birth weight in grams (2,731.40 vs. 1,950.44, P < .05), extreme prematurity (13.33% vs. 38.88%, P = .01), upper airway obstruction (80.00% vs. 42.67%, P < .05), and the need for mechanical ventilation (40.00% vs. 83.71%, P < .05). Despite these differences, long-term outcomes were similar: decannulation (X2 = 2.19, P = .14), death (X2 = 2.63, P = .11), and neurocognitive quality of life (X2 = 2.63, P = .27). Having a child with a tracheostomy caused the most problems with being physically tired (mean = 75.32 ± 3.90), emotional frustration (mean = 77.31 ± 5.05), and worry (mean standard deviation = 74.23 ± 6.48). CONCLUSION There were demographic differences between neonatal and infantile tracheostomy patients, but they did not affect long-term outcomes. The presence of a tracheostomy caused a significant impact on a family's quality of life. LEVEL OF EVIDENCE 3 Laryngoscope, 131:2115-2120, 2021.

Caloway C, Yamasaki A, Callans KM, Shah M, Kaplan RS, Hartnick C. Quantifying the benefits from a care coordination program for tracheostomy placement in neonates. Abstract
OBJECTIVE Value-based care models are becoming instrumental in structuring clinical care delivery in our healthcare climate. Our objective was to determine the value associated with implementation of a Family-Centered Care Coordination (FCCC) program for neonates undergoing tracheostomy. METHODS A multi-disciplinary FCCC program was implemented at the Massachusetts Eye and Ear Infirmary and MassGeneral Hospital for Children in January 2013. This program is designed to ensure a safe transition out of the hospital for children undergoing tracheostomy, reduce re-admission rates, and increase caregiver quality of life (QOL). Study participants included neonates undergoing tracheostomy in 2012 and 2015. This retrospective cohort study examined length of stay (LOS), utilized time-driven activity-based costing to estimate the cost of care, assessed caregiver QOL with 1-month Pediatric Tracheostomy Health Status Instrument (PTHSI) scores, and assessed complications with 6-month Medical Complications Associated with Pediatric Tracheostomy (MCAT) scores. RESULTS Following implementation of the FCCC program, average LOS decreased from 30.5 days (range 17-39) to 16.6 days (range 9-23). The largest process improvement (cost reduction of 61%) occurred in the discharge-planning phase. The overall cost per care cycle was reduced by 36%. A large clinically meaningful benefit was demonstrated for PTHSI (effect size 0.80) as well as MCAT scores (effect size 9.35). CONCLUSIONS We demonstrated the higher outcomes, including reductions in caregiver burden and complication rates, and the lower costs associated with implementation of the FCCC program for neonates undergoing tracheostomy.

Impact of tracheostomy on language and cognitive development in infants with severe bronchopulmonary dysplasia. J Perinatol 2020; 40:299-305. Abstract
OBJECTIVE The impact of tracheostomy on language and cognitive development in infants with severe bronchopulmonary dysplasia (BPD) is not known. We hypothesize that tracheostomy has an independent negative impact on language and cognitive development in infants with severe BPD. STUDY DESIGN This is a retrospective cohort study of de-identified data of infants with severe BPD who received tracheostomy at <2 years of age, compared with infants with severe BPD without tracheostomy. The primary outcomes measured were total language and cognitive scores at 2-3 years of age as determined by Bayley Scales of Infant and Toddler Development, 3rd Edition. RESULTS A total of 26 patients with tracheostomies and 28 patients without tracheostomies were analyzed. There was no significant difference in total language development or cognitive development between patients with tracheostomies and those without. Insurance status had an effect on language and cognition while controlling for trach status. CONCLUSIONS Tracheostomy does not independently impact the language and cognitive development of infants with severe BPD.
